The goal of this clinical trial is to learn if surgical method done to repair one of the heart valve called mitral valve disease during open heart surgery The main questions aims to answer is: Does this method is safe and effective for long time and can be used in special cases of mitral valve surgery ? participants come to clinic to be checked clinically and radiologcally every month by the surgeon till 12 month

degree of postoperative mitral valve regurgitation following Triangular Exclusion Technique
Timeframe: about 13 months From enrolment to the end of surgical procedure about one month follow up Echo done after 6 and 12 months so total time frame about 13 months duration
